Depot

  • Place: Berlin
  • Year: 2012 – 2014
  • Cross floor area: 340 sqm
  • Client: Ans Grundstücksverwaltungs GmbH & Co. KG
  • Architect: Tanja Lincke Architekten
  • Team: Kuno von Häfen, Tanja Lincke, Anja Rigamonti
  • Structural engineer: KLW Ingenieure GmbH
  • Fire protection: hhpberlin GmbH
  • Photography: Marcus Ebener, future documentation, Noshe

The compact depot forms the entrance to an 8,500 m² riverside site, acting—despite its restraint—as a clear point of orientation. Resting on the flat terrain, the dark, almost seamless monolith follows the property boundaries and setback lines, resulting in a crystalline plan. Its slanted wall planes direct views and movement toward the site and align precisely with the entrance gate of the adjacent storage hall.
Inside, a column-free steel frame provides generous, flexible areas for the storage of artworks and sensitive materials. Externally, dark-pigmented aerated concrete panels wrap the structure in a robust, large-scale skin whose calm tectonic presence lends clarity to the building’s technical function. Durable and protective, the material gives the structure a subtle, geological quality—like a rock by the river that defines and grounds the site without dominating it.
Architecturally, the building follows a logic of reduction and precision: omission instead of display, focus on volume, junction, and access. The result is a storage building that meets high standards of security and climate control while achieving its own quiet spatial and material expression.
